MySQL double / decimal返回太多小数

时间:2017-06-11 18:02:50

标签: php mysql laravel

我在我的数据库中有2列,一列是十进制,一列是双精度。他们被设定为10,6。 出于测试目的,我将值设置为:45.554962。当我从服务器上的数据库获取数据时,它返回:45.55536200000000235377228818833827972412109375

甚至PHP round()函数都没有改变。我无法找到解决方案。我正在使用Laravel,PHP 7和MySQL 5.6

1 个答案:

答案 0 :(得分:0)